Ireland Bans Goods Trade with Settlements | Cork News
Ireland’s Dáil has passed a landmark bill banning trade in goods with illegal settlements in occupied territories, a move long awaited but now controversially watered down. While intended to cut Irish businesses from profiting from settlements deemed illegal under international law, the final version excludes services — a major point of contention. Opposition parties and critics argue this omission weakens the bill’s impact, since services make up a large portion of trade, and suspect it’s a political concession to avoid alienating major U.S. corporations.
